深入解析仓库管理源码:优化仓储效率的关键 文章
随着社会经济的快速发展,企业对仓储管理的需求日益增长。仓库作为企业供应链中的重要环节,其管理效率直接影响着企业的运营成本和客户满意度。在众多仓储管理系统中,源码发挥着至关重要的作用。本文将深入解析仓库管理源码,探讨如何通过优化源码提升仓储效率。
一、仓库管理源码概述
仓库管理源码是指用于实现仓库管理功能的计算机程序源代码。它包括数据结构设计、算法实现、数据库操作等核心部分。仓库管理源码的质量直接影响着系统的稳定性、扩展性和易用性。
二、仓库管理源码的主要功能
1.数据采集与处理:仓库管理源码能够实现货物的入库、出库、库存查询等功能,对货物信息进行实时采集和处理。
2.库存管理:源码通过建立完善的库存管理机制,确保库存数据的准确性,为企业决策提供依据。
3.作业调度:仓库管理源码可以根据订单需求,自动生成作业计划,优化作业流程,提高作业效率。
4.数据统计与分析:源码能够对仓库运营数据进行统计分析,为企业提供决策支持。
5.系统安全:源码采用加密、权限控制等技术,确保系统数据安全。
三、优化仓库管理源码的关键点
1.数据结构设计
数据结构设计是源码的核心部分,合理的结构可以提高系统性能。以下是一些优化数据结构的方法:
(1)选择合适的数据结构:根据实际需求,选择合适的数据结构,如链表、树、哈希表等。
(2)合理组织数据:对数据进行分类、分级,便于查询和管理。
(3)优化数据存储:采用压缩存储、索引等技术,提高数据存储效率。
2.算法实现
算法实现是源码的核心竞争力。以下是一些优化算法的方法:
(1)选择高效算法:根据实际需求,选择合适的算法,如排序、查找、图算法等。
(2)优化算法复杂度:降低算法的时间复杂度和空间复杂度,提高系统性能。
(3)并行处理:利用多线程、多进程等技术,实现并行处理,提高系统吞吐量。
3.数据库操作
数据库操作是源码的重要组成部分。以下是一些优化数据库操作的方法:
(1)合理设计数据库表结构:根据业务需求,设计合理的数据库表结构,提高查询效率。
(2)优化SQL语句:优化SQL语句,减少查询时间。
(3)缓存技术:利用缓存技术,减少数据库访问次数,提高系统性能。
4.系统安全
系统安全是源码的基本要求。以下是一些优化系统安全的方法:
(1)数据加密:对敏感数据进行加密,确保数据安全。
(2)权限控制:实现严格的权限控制,防止非法访问。
(3)日志记录:记录系统操作日志,便于追踪和审计。
四、总结
仓库管理源码是企业仓储管理的重要基础。通过优化源码,可以提高仓储效率,降低运营成本,提升客户满意度。在源码优化过程中,应关注数据结构设计、算法实现、数据库操作和系统安全等方面,确保源码的质量。随着技术的不断发展,仓库管理源码将更加成熟,为企业创造更多价值。